Архив метки: PowerShell

Windows 10: Отключить функцию Временная шкала

В моей версии Windows 10 язык системы английский, поэтому данная функция называется Timeline. Раньше у меня был Windows 10 LTSB и там не было этой функции, но недавно я установил LTSC, т.е. версию 10.0.17763 Build 17763, и там я обнаружил эту фичу, когда нажал на кнопку «Task View» —...

Windows Firewall: Правило для всех приложений

В этой заметке я завис, пытаясь создать правило для Windows Defender. Проблема была связана с тем, что расположение исполняемого файла периодически менялось: C:\ProgramData\Microsoft\Windows Defender\platform\4.18.1902.2-0\MpCmdRun.exe Поезд уже ушёл и в моём Журнале больше не появляется запись о за...

PowerShell: Закрыть окно после повышения привилегий

В этой заметке скрипт определял права пользователя и, если пользователь не обладал правами администратора, то происходил автоматический вызов этого же скрипта, но уже с попыткой повысить уровень привилегий. Т.е. появлялся запрос UAC для подтверждения данного действия. После того, как было получено п...

PowerShell: Использовать короткий формат пути для файлов

В одной из своих ранних статей я вроде как поборол проблему перезапуска скрипта с повышением привилегий до уровня администратора. Скрипт работал, если его запускать из консоли PowerShell, но мне нужно было запускать его несколько более сложным способом: powershell.exe -ExecutionPolicy Bypass -comman...